Oracle 9i&10g数据库体系结构权威指南:深入解析与实战应用

需积分: 18 0 下载量 51 浏览量 更新于2024-07-30 收藏 4.1MB PDF 举报
"《Oracle9i&10g编程艺术》是一本权威的Oracle数据库技术指南,专为Oracle9i和10g体系结构的开发人员和DBA设计。本书详细解析了Oracle数据库的核心组成部分,包括文件系统、内存结构、进程管理、锁与并发控制、事务处理、多版本并发控制(MVCC)、表和索引设计、数据类型,以及分区和并行处理等关键概念。 作者Thomas Kyte,作为Oracle公司的资深专家,以其丰富的实战经验和深入洞察,为读者揭示了Oracle数据库的内在机制。他通过生动的实例,不仅阐述了每个特性的功能和原理,还展示了如何实际应用这些特性来开发高效稳定的软件,以及避免常见的陷阱。Kyte在Oracle公司有着长期的工作经历,从早期版本就开始参与,对数据库的设计、优化和客户服务有着深厚的理解。 书中特别关注了数据库体系结构中的核心问题,如锁定策略、并发控制方法、事务回滚与恢复,强调了这些主题在确保数据库性能和一致性中的重要性。此外,作者还深入剖析了物理结构,如表和索引的组织形式,以及如何利用数据类型来优化存储和查询性能。 对于任何希望在Oracle环境中成功操作和管理数据库的专业人士来说,这本书是一本不可或缺的参考书。无论是初次接触Oracle的开发者,还是经验丰富的DBA,都能从中获益匪浅。通过阅读《Oracle9i&10g编程艺术》,读者可以提升对Oracle数据库的全面理解,从而更好地实现系统设计、优化和问题解决。"